
Worked on the oss-review-toolkit/ort repository, delivering features and fixes to enhance package management accuracy and metadata completeness. Developed author metadata support for package-list.yml by extending Kotlin data models and integrating new fields into analyzer outputs, enabling improved attribution and compliance workflows. Refined Conan V2 package-type filtering in the ConanV2Handler, aligning its behavior with Conan 1 to reduce misclassification and improve downstream license checks. Enhanced the Conan plugin’s dependency graph to include header-only libraries, increasing analysis precision. January 2026 highlights for oss-review-toolkit/ort: 1) Key features delivered: Conan V2 package-type filtering refinement implemented in ConanV2Handler to process only relevant package types. 2) Major bugs fixed: Excluded PACKAGE types APPLICATION and BUILD_SCRIPTS to align Conan V2 behavior with Conan 1, reducing misclassification and noise in processing. 3) Overall impact and accomplishments: Improved accuracy and reliability of Conan V2 package handling, enabling more trustworthy downstream license/compliance checks and artifact processing. 4) Technologies/skills demonstrated: Conan V2 integration, targeted code filtering, commit-based change management, and issue resolution (Closes #11350).

Month: 2025-12 — OSS Review Toolkit (ort) monthly update focused on expanding package-list.yml support and improving analysis completeness. Key features delivered: - Author Metadata Support for package-list.yml: Added authors field for dependencies in package-list.yml, enabling richer metadata in analyzer results. This was implemented by extending the Dependency data class and mapping authors to the Package object in CreateAnalyzerResultFromPackageListCommand.
